Transaction 86865feedd8807664cc6266cabbb41c40717a0eac8ca62e281a578b8c191a161
1 Input
1 Output
-
86865feedd8807664cc6266cabbb41c40717a0eac8ca62e281a578b8c191a161:0
- value
- 137999040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f3ab4aeef7d2fa78231f57494e4b433cec08cf2 OP_EQUAL
- address
- MLxVBp3wSajcjZZBTGo2YFzoswNgzwX7Xb